We are seeking recommendations for the Chicago Section IFT Ellery H. Harvey Service Award. Ellery H. Harvey was the first Chair of the Chicago Section IFT when it was founded back in January 1941. The Ellery H. Harvey Service Award recognizes an outstanding food technologist who has distinguished him or herself in the service of the Chicago Section IFT. Only Chicago Section members are eligible, excluding the Awards Committee Members and elected officers.
The award consists of $200 honorarium, plaque, and expenses of the awardee to the presentation at the May Tanner Meeting. Scholarship Committee Update
| |
CSIFT Scholarship Recipients Attend Student Night
Chicago Section IFT was pleased to recognize CSIFT Scholarship recipients at our March 9 Student Night event. David Bloom shared what his scholarship award has meant to him. The Scholarship committee takes great pride in working with students, and it has been incredibly rewarding to help so many young people who want to develop their future careers in the food industry. We commend these students for their academic achievements, and look forward to supporting more outstanding students in the future with these CSIFT scholarships.The CSIFT scholarships and their most recent recipients are as follows: University of Illinois Jonathon Baldwin Turner Scholarship: Janique Tyler (2013-2014) and Naomi Mitts (2014-2015). University of Illinois Teaching Assistantship: David Bloom (2013-2014) and Harry Bansal (2014-2015). The IFT Feeding Tomorrow Scholarship, which is supported by the CSIFT, was awarded to students at 2 different schools. - University of Illinois: Ally Becraft and Virginia Luchini.
- Purdue University: Jay Gilbert, Anna Hayes, and Ryan Murphy.

Remembering Barbara Pincus Klein, Ph.D.
| |
|
| December 30, 1936- February 17, 2015 |
The Department of Food Science and Human Nutrition at the University of Illinois remembers and celebrates a lifetime of scholarly contributions, professional mentorship, and deep friendships as we honor the passing of Barbara P. (Bobbi) Klein, PhD. She died on Tuesday, February 17, 2015, at her home in Champaign, surrounded by her loving and devoted family.
Dr. Klein was raised in the Bronx, New York, where she graduated from the Bronx High School of Science at the age of 16. She then attended the New York State College of Home Economics at Cornell University, graduating with a Bachelor of Science degree in Food and Nutrition in 1957. She completed the Master of Science degree in Food and Nutrition at Cornell University in 1959. Read more>
